Shenise Cox Signs NLI To Attend the University of New Mexico!

Posted by Derrick Burns on Nov 13 2007 at 04:00PM PST

In a festive celebration at Deer Valley High School in Antioch, CA attended by her family and Coach Phil Mumma, Sorcerer Shenise Cox signed a National Letter of Intent to accept a scholarship to play softball for the Lobos of the University of New Mexico coached by Ty Singleton.

Cox has been an all-league performer at Deer Valley, where she has played outfield, third base and catcher. She primarily patrolled left field for this year's summer team.

Shenise selected the Lobos over a number of other schools extending offers. New Mexico is the right fit for her, she said, having been impressed by the University, Singleton and his staff, their commitment to building a winning program, the softball facility, and Albuquerque, where the school is located.
